Maintenance

Good maintenance keeps your mixer working smoothly. Both mixer types are easy to clean and fix. Always clean the drum after each use. Check the blades for wear. Keep moving parts oiled.

Best maintenance practices:

  • Clean the mixer after every job so concrete does not harden inside.
  • Run water and cleaner through the drum for deep cleaning.
  • Check blades and moving parts for wear.
  • Oil all moving parts to stop breakdowns.

Consistency

Consistency in your mix is very important. If you keep the water-to-mix ratio the same every time, your concrete will be strong and last longer. When you use a portable concrete mixer or a cement mixer truck, you can control the mix better than with hand mixing. If you change the amount of water or cement, you might get weak spots in your concrete. This can lead to cracks or surface problems later.

  • Keeping the same water level in each batch stops weak surfaces from forming.
  • If you use too much water in one batch and less in another, your concrete will not be as strong.
  • A steady mixing process gives you the best results for every part of your project.

Pan Mixers

Pan mixers have spinning blades inside a round pan. They mix concrete fast and make it even. These mixers are good for jobs that need top-quality cement. They cost more and hold less than drum mixers. Builders use them for special concrete or small batches.

Continuous Mixers

Continuous mixers keep working as long as you add cement and water. They are best for big building jobs. You get a steady stream of concrete. These mixers need a nonstop supply of materials. People use them for road work and big pours.
